发布时间:2022-11-06 05:54:33
全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。
同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。
今天将为大家分析一个超市货品盘点系统,超市货品盘点系统项目使用框架为SSM(MYECLIPSE),选用开发工具为idea。
表管理供货商测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_1 | 用户对供货商数据进行管理,通过供货商控制层中的管理供货商方法,使用select方法查询Gonghuoshang表中的数据信息,循环展示到供货商管理页面 | 浏览器向供货商控制层发起数据请求响应,从供货商数据表中查询出供货商的详细信息,在页面中进行供货商、名字、账号、供货商id、联系方式、密码、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击供货商管理按钮,输入供货商、名字、账号、供货商id、联系方式、密码、信息,浏览器完成供货商获取操作后,进行供货商信息的的修改、删除操作 | 供货商控制层获取页面请求,从供货商表中查询出数据信息,在供货商管理页面中进行展示 | 供货商控制层获取页面请求,从供货商表中查询出数据信息,在供货商管理页面中进行展示 | 实际结果与预期一致 |
在供货商管理页面,通过点击删除供货商按钮,可以将供货商id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的供货商信息。若删除成功,则会返回页面信息,删除供货商成功。
该部分核心代码如下:
gonghuoshangdao.deleteByPrimaryKey(id);
request.setAttribute("message","删除供货商成功");
删除供货商成功后,页面将通过js展示返回的删除供货商成功提示信息。界面截图如下。
图删除供货商界面
表管理采购入库测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_2 | 用户对采购入库数据进行管理,通过采购入库控制层中的管理采购入库方法,使用select方法查询Caigouruku表中的数据信息,循环展示到采购入库管理页面 | 浏览器向采购入库控制层发起数据请求响应,从采购入库数据表中查询出采购入库的详细信息,在页面中进行生产日期、商品、产地、回复、供货商id、供货商、状态、数量、采购入库id、商品id、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击采购入库管理按钮,输入生产日期、商品、产地、回复、供货商id、供货商、状态、数量、采购入库id、商品id、信息,浏览器完成采购入库获取操作后,进行采购入库信息的的修改、删除操作 | 采购入库控制层获取页面请求,从采购入库表中查询出数据信息,在采购入库管理页面中进行展示 | 采购入库控制层获取页面请求,从采购入库表中查询出数据信息,在采购入库管理页面中进行展示 | 实际结果与预期一致 |
在采购入库管理页面,通过点击删除采购入库按钮,可以将采购入库id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的采购入库信息。若删除成功,则会返回页面信息,删除采购入库成功。
该部分核心代码如下:
caigourukudao.deleteByPrimaryKey(id);
request.setAttribute("message","删除采购入库成功");
删除采购入库成功后,页面将通过js展示返回的删除采购入库成功提示信息。界面截图如下。
图删除采购入库界面
表管理员工测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_3 | 用户对员工数据进行管理,通过员工控制层中的管理员工方法,使用select方法查询Yuangong表中的数据信息,循环展示到员工管理页面 | 浏览器向员工控制层发起数据请求响应,从员工数据表中查询出员工的详细信息,在页面中进行员工id、名字、性别、年龄、密码、员工、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击员工管理按钮,输入员工id、名字、性别、年龄、密码、员工、信息,浏览器完成员工获取操作后,进行员工信息的的修改、删除操作 | 员工控制层获取页面请求,从员工表中查询出数据信息,在员工管理页面中进行展示 | 员工控制层获取页面请求,从员工表中查询出数据信息,在员工管理页面中进行展示 | 实际结果与预期一致 |
在员工管理页面,通过点击删除员工按钮,可以将员工id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的员工信息。若删除成功,则会返回页面信息,删除员工成功。
该部分核心代码如下:
yuangongdao.deleteByPrimaryKey(id);
request.setAttribute("message","删除员工成功");
删除员工成功后,页面将通过js展示返回的删除员工成功提示信息。界面截图如下。
图删除员工界面
表管理新闻公告测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_4 | 用户对新闻公告数据进行管理,通过新闻公告控制层中的管理新闻公告方法,使用select方法查询Xinwengonggao表中的数据信息,循环展示到新闻公告管理页面 | 浏览器向新闻公告控制层发起数据请求响应,从新闻公告数据表中查询出新闻公告的详细信息,在页面中进行新闻公告id、内容、发布时间、新闻公告、标题、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击新闻公告管理按钮,输入新闻公告id、内容、发布时间、新闻公告、标题、信息,浏览器完成新闻公告获取操作后,进行新闻公告信息的的修改、删除操作 | 新闻公告控制层获取页面请求,从新闻公告表中查询出数据信息,在新闻公告管理页面中进行展示 | 新闻公告控制层获取页面请求,从新闻公告表中查询出数据信息,在新闻公告管理页面中进行展示 | 实际结果与预期一致 |
在新闻公告管理页面,通过点击删除新闻公告按钮,可以将新闻公告id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的新闻公告信息。若删除成功,则会返回页面信息,删除新闻公告成功。
该部分核心代码如下:
xinwengonggaodao.deleteByPrimaryKey(id);
request.setAttribute("message","删除新闻公告成功");
删除新闻公告成功后,页面将通过js展示返回的删除新闻公告成功提示信息。界面截图如下。
图删除新闻公告界面
表管理分类测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_5 | 用户对分类数据进行管理,通过分类控制层中的管理分类方法,使用select方法查询Fenlei表中的数据信息,循环展示到分类管理页面 | 浏览器向分类控制层发起数据请求响应,从分类数据表中查询出分类的详细信息,在页面中进行分类、分类id、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击分类管理按钮,输入分类、分类id、信息,浏览器完成分类获取操作后,进行分类信息的的修改、删除操作 | 分类控制层获取页面请求,从分类表中查询出数据信息,在分类管理页面中进行展示 | 分类控制层获取页面请求,从分类表中查询出数据信息,在分类管理页面中进行展示 | 实际结果与预期一致 |
在分类管理页面,通过点击删除分类按钮,可以将分类id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的分类信息。若删除成功,则会返回页面信息,删除分类成功。
该部分核心代码如下:
fenleidao.deleteByPrimaryKey(id);
request.setAttribute("message","删除分类成功");
删除分类成功后,页面将通过js展示返回的删除分类成功提示信息。界面截图如下。
图删除分类界面
表管理商品测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_6 | 用户对商品数据进行管理,通过商品控制层中的管理商品方法,使用select方法查询Shangpin表中的数据信息,循环展示到商品管理页面 | 浏览器向商品控制层发起数据请求响应,从商品数据表中查询出商品的详细信息,在页面中进行销量、描述、分类id、分类、供货商id、商品、库存、商品id、名称、供货商、图片、产地、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击商品管理按钮,输入销量、描述、分类id、分类、供货商id、商品、库存、商品id、名称、供货商、图片、产地、信息,浏览器完成商品获取操作后,进行商品信息的的修改、删除操作 | 商品控制层获取页面请求,从商品表中查询出数据信息,在商品管理页面中进行展示 | 商品控制层获取页面请求,从商品表中查询出数据信息,在商品管理页面中进行展示 | 实际结果与预期一致 |
在商品管理页面,通过点击删除商品按钮,可以将商品id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的商品信息。若删除成功,则会返回页面信息,删除商品成功。
该部分核心代码如下:
shangpindao.deleteByPrimaryKey(id);
request.setAttribute("message","删除商品成功");
删除商品成功后,页面将通过js展示返回的删除商品成功提示信息。界面截图如下。
图删除商品界面
表管理销售出库测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_7 | 用户对销售出库数据进行管理,通过销售出库控制层中的管理销售出库方法,使用select方法查询Xiaoshouchuku表中的数据信息,循环展示到销售出库管理页面 | 浏览器向销售出库控制层发起数据请求响应,从销售出库数据表中查询出销售出库的详细信息,在页面中进行订单id、总价、销售出库、商品id、价格、商品、用户、用户id、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击销售出库管理按钮,输入订单id、总价、销售出库、商品id、价格、商品、用户、用户id、信息,浏览器完成销售出库获取操作后,进行销售出库信息的的修改、删除操作 | 销售出库控制层获取页面请求,从销售出库表中查询出数据信息,在销售出库管理页面中进行展示 | 销售出库控制层获取页面请求,从销售出库表中查询出数据信息,在销售出库管理页面中进行展示 | 实际结果与预期一致 |
在销售出库管理页面,通过点击删除销售出库按钮,可以将销售出库id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的销售出库信息。若删除成功,则会返回页面信息,删除销售出库成功。
该部分核心代码如下:
xiaoshouchukudao.deleteByPrimaryKey(id);
request.setAttribute("message","删除销售出库成功");
删除销售出库成功后,页面将通过js展示返回的删除销售出库成功提示信息。界面截图如下。
图删除销售出库界面
表管理留言测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_8 | 用户对留言数据进行管理,通过留言控制层中的管理留言方法,使用select方法查询Liuyan表中的数据信息,循环展示到留言管理页面 | 浏览器向留言控制层发起数据请求响应,从留言数据表中查询出留言的详细信息,在页面中进行留言时间、内容、留言id、供货商id、留言、标题、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击留言管理按钮,输入留言时间、内容、留言id、供货商id、留言、标题、信息,浏览器完成留言获取操作后,进行留言信息的的修改、删除操作 | 留言控制层获取页面请求,从留言表中查询出数据信息,在留言管理页面中进行展示 | 留言控制层获取页面请求,从留言表中查询出数据信息,在留言管理页面中进行展示 | 实际结果与预期一致 |
在留言管理页面,通过点击删除留言按钮,可以将留言id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的留言信息。若删除成功,则会返回页面信息,删除留言成功。
该部分核心代码如下:
liuyandao.deleteByPrimaryKey(id);
request.setAttribute("message","删除留言成功");
删除留言成功后,页面将通过js展示返回的删除留言成功提示信息。界面截图如下。
图删除留言界面
表管理管理员测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_9 | 用户对管理员数据进行管理,通过管理员控制层中的管理管理员方法,使用select方法查询Admin表中的数据信息,循环展示到管理员管理页面 | 浏览器向管理员控制层发起数据请求响应,从管理员数据表中查询出管理员的详细信息,在页面中进行密码、管理员id、管理员、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击管理员管理按钮,输入密码、管理员id、管理员、信息,浏览器完成管理员获取操作后,进行管理员信息的的修改、删除操作 | 管理员控制层获取页面请求,从管理员表中查询出数据信息,在管理员管理页面中进行展示 | 管理员控制层获取页面请求,从管理员表中查询出数据信息,在管理员管理页面中进行展示 | 实际结果与预期一致 |
在管理员管理页面,通过点击删除管理员按钮,可以将管理员id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的管理员信息。若删除成功,则会返回页面信息,删除管理员成功。
该部分核心代码如下:
admindao.deleteByPrimaryKey(id);
request.setAttribute("message","删除管理员成功");
删除管理员成功后,页面将通过js展示返回的删除管理员成功提示信息。界面截图如下。
图删除管理员界面
表管理用户测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否预期一致 |
---|---|---|---|---|---|---|
TEST_10 | 用户对用户数据进行管理,通过用户控制层中的管理用户方法,使用select方法查询Yonghu表中的数据信息,循环展示到用户管理页面 | 浏览器向用户控制层发起数据请求响应,从用户数据表中查询出用户的详细信息,在页面中进行账号、用户id、年龄、名字、密码、性别、字段的展示 | 输入账号密码通过系统登录验证,在菜单栏中点击用户管理按钮,输入账号、用户id、年龄、名字、密码、性别、信息,浏览器完成用户获取操作后,进行用户信息的的修改、删除操作 | 用户控制层获取页面请求,从用户表中查询出数据信息,在用户管理页面中进行展示 | 用户控制层获取页面请求,从用户表中查询出数据信息,在用户管理页面中进行展示 | 实际结果与预期一致 |
在用户管理页面,通过点击删除用户按钮,可以将用户id通过get方式提交到服务器中,响应服务器中的删除方法,使用delete方法删除对应的用户信息。若删除成功,则会返回页面信息,删除用户成功。
该部分核心代码如下:
yonghudao.deleteByPrimaryKey(id);
request.setAttribute("message","删除用户成功");
删除用户成功后,页面将通过js展示返回的删除用户成功提示信息。界面截图如下。
图删除用户界面
专业程序代做
为你量身定制的程序设计
诚信经营,我们将尽心尽力为你完成指定功能
十年程序经验,尽在全微程序设计